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
22849143 950 33128077192
9912 2014055
9912 2014055
574630558 95347223523 91
All about undefined
Interested in learning more?
9912 2014055
574630558 95347223523 91
See more
3086893806 5706 752106078
666135 89 565273
See more
35883173 650363480
6765 3618698 4009462 939 0784545
See more